SFA recalls Moule Bouchot live mussels from France due to high count of E. coli bacteria

The Singapore Food Agency (SFA) has recalled live mussels from France after high levels of bacteria were found in them.

SFA said in a statement on Wednesday that the European Commission Rapid Alert System for Food and Feed has recalled Moule Bouchot "morisseau", which are live mussels, because of a high count of Escherichia coli (E. coli) bacteria.

As the product was imported into Singapore, SFA has directed the importer, Elite Fine Food LLP, to recall the product.

The recall has been completed and the product was not sold in the retail market.
